Understanding Dog Bite and Animal Attack Claims

Dog bite and animal attack claims involve medical needs, time away from work, and potential ongoing care.

Liability depends on factors like owner responsibility, local ordinances, and evidence of negligence.

Definition and Explanation of Common Claims

These claims seek compensation for medical expenses, disability, lost earnings, and pain and suffering.

Key Elements and the Case Process

Proving fault, establishing damages, gathering records, communicating with insurers, and pursuing compensation through negotiation or litigation.

Key Terms and Glossary

Glossary of terms to help you understand the process.

Negligence

Failure to exercise reasonable care that results in injury, including allowing a dog to bite.

Damages

Financial comp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ering.

Liability

Legal responsibility for injuries caused by a dog or animal; liability rules vary by case and jurisdiction.

Statute of Limitations

The deadline to file a claim in California; starting early helps protect your rights.

What should I do right after a dog bite in Rio Del Mar?

If you were bitten, seek immediate medical care and document injuries, date, location, and witnesses. Then contact a local dog bite attorney in Rio Del Mar for guidance on next steps and potential compensation.
